Chevrolet P1EC5: Hybrid/EV Battery Pack Heater Transistor Stuck On
OVERVIEWWhat Does The Chevrolet P1EC5 Code Mean?
The 12 V battery voltage is greater than 9 V. During battery charger precharge mode. The battery charger negative and positive contactors are closed. The multifunction contactor is open. The heater transistor duty cycle is less than 5 %.
This DTC will be set if the battery charger sensed current is greater than 0.4 A during the battery charger precharge mode with the multifunction and heater transistor commanded OFF.
